Section 5-5-114 - Resolution or ordinance prohibiting or restricting display of flag prohibited - Resolution or ordinance regulating manner or placement of flag

Ask AI about this
(a) Except as provided in subsection (b), a county legislative body shall not adopt or enforce a resolution or ordinance that prohibits or restricts, or has the effect of prohibiting or restricting, a property owner from displaying a flag of the United States of America, a flag of the state of Tennessee, the MIA/POW flag, or an official or replica flag of any branch of the United States armed forces on the property owner's property.(b) A county legislative body may adopt and enforce a resolution or ordinance that reasonably regulates the manner and placement of the display of a flag of the United States of America, a flag of the state of Tennessee, the MIA/POW flag, or an official or replica flag of any branch of the United States armed forces only when necessary to promote public health and safety.Added by 2018 Tenn. Acts, ch. 857, s 1, eff. 5/20/2018.
